Frequently asked questions

What is 267 LINCOLN PL's energy grade?

267 LINCOLN PL scores 78 out of 100 on ENERGY STAR — band B (Above median (70–84)) — in its 2024 New York City disclosure. Scores are national percentiles against similar buildings; 75+ qualifies for ENERGY STAR certification.

How much energy does 267 LINCOLN PL use?

Its 2024 site energy-use intensity was 61.0 kBtu/ft² (85.3 kBtu/ft² source) across 28,620 sq ft, including 102,050 kWh of electricity and 13,969 therms of natural gas.

What are 267 LINCOLN PL's carbon emissions?

267 LINCOLN PL reported 114 tCO₂e of greenhouse-gas emissions (4.0 kgCO₂e/ft²) for 2024. Under Local Law 97, buildings over 25,000 sq ft face carbon caps with fines of $268 per metric ton of CO₂e over the limit, phasing in from 2024.
